Output 07a920451323071d7296e9253ef3a148f1cfd9eac9d82f13f5fee5ca3435eeae:2

value
1231663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d711ec40f0f723fd07a8da31d1f3dec81a559247 OP_EQUAL
address
3MJCg6AWVkAfhSKLGTSZKWtx7P2SLCUhXy
transaction
07a920451323071d7296e9253ef3a148f1cfd9eac9d82f13f5fee5ca3435eeae
spent
true